Function: hyrolo-google-contacts-grep
hyrolo-google-contacts-grep is an autoloaded, interactive and
byte-compiled function defined in hyrolo.el.
Signature
(hyrolo-google-contacts-grep &optional ARG)
Documentation
Grep over a buffer of Google Contacts and format the results as rolo entries.
With optional prefix ARG, do an fgrep string match instead of a regexp match.
Output looks like so:
======================================================================
@loc> <buffer *Google Contacts*>
======================================================================
* Jones Tom
* Sera Kate
* Yako Maso

Source Code
;; Defined in ~/.emacs.d/elpa/hyperbole-20260414.325/hyrolo.el
;;;###autoload
(defun hyrolo-google-contacts-grep (&optional arg)
"Grep over a buffer of Google Contacts and format the results as rolo entries.
With optional prefix ARG, do an fgrep string match instead of a regexp match.
Output looks like so:
======================================================================
@loc> <buffer *Google Contacts*>
======================================================================
* Jones Tom
* Sera Kate
* Yako Maso"
(interactive "P")
(require 'google-contacts)
(let ((hyrolo-file-list (list google-contacts-buffer-name))
;; Kill the google-contacts buffer after use if it is not already in use.
(hyrolo-kill-buffers-after-use (not (get-buffer google-contacts-buffer-name)))
(current-prefix-arg))
(call-interactively (if arg 'hyrolo-fgrep 'hyrolo-grep))
(read-only-mode 0)
(let ((case-fold-search t))
(re-search-forward hyrolo-hdr-and-entry-regexp nil t))
(beginning-of-line)
(set-buffer-modified-p nil)
(read-only-mode 1)))
